So this was the house before I started any of my exterior projects. It definitely has a lot of potential but also needs a little TLC to really bring it up to date. So to start prepping for all of the projects that I am going to be doing I started by just painting the door black (even though it is going to be replaced- that will be last) so I wanted to enjoy it still.
I ripped up all the pavers of the garden beds under the windows and around the tree. I donated those along with the plants and started digging up the dirt. I also tilled the whole front yard so I can seed it and do new lush green grass instead of weeds.

This is my dream for the house. I want it to feel warm, inviting and be an additional space we can use to enjoy family time and company! So the plan is to:
- Demo up the asphalt walkway
- Pour 2 concrete pads under each window (using only the best!)
- Paint Exterior & Garage
- Brick Walkway
- Fence
- Landscape
- Lighting
- Swing
- Side Driveway
- New Front Door with the best in town
